'Have I Been A Fool' is on 2 x 7" and CD single.It’s been quite a year for London boy Jack Peñate – two sold out UK tours, triumphant festival slots at Glastonbury and Reading/Leeds as well as selling out the Astoria, a Top 10 single in the shape of ‘Torn On The Platform’ and, to top it all, his debut album smashing in to the UK charts at number 7.Now comes the third single from said debut album ‘Matinée’ in the form of ‘Have I Been A Fool’ - undoubtedly one of the catchiest moments from his thrilling album. With it’s gorgeous, twinkling piano backdrop, ‘Have I Been A Fool’ is another instant singalong classic - a trait fast becoming a Jack Peñate staple. The single also comes backed with a cover of the Sam Cooke classic ‘You Send Me’ and a brand new Jack song ‘If I’d Known’. Jack will round off the year with a special show on 20th November at the Union Chapel in London where he plays with Babyshambles and Laura Marling as part of The Little Noise sessions in aid of Mencap. ·Available on CD single and two vinyl 7”s – one with a ‘barn door’ sleeve and one is a picture disc.
